Answered: College Electronics Question

college teams are allowed to modify all electronics except for the USB VEXNet key and the Cortex.

According to this Q&A post: [Answered: Battery Extenders - VRC > Previous Games - VEX Forum; the production of battery extenders are not allowed. (Current assumption is that is applies to the HS/MS game)

Due to the fact that custom electronic components are allowed for college play, would the use of battery extenders all under this category?

Unless explicitly stated in the question, it is assumed that all questions on this forum apply to the High School / Middle School game.

In the College Challenge, use of custom battery extenders would be allowed under the exemption for custom electronic components.
